Context: the Lintport thumbnail cache leaks ~40MB/hr because evicted entries keep strong refs to decoded bitmaps. Mitigation deployed; restart the worker if RSS exceeds 2GB. Account recovery ties in here: the cache admin console locks after three failed logins during restart churn. Unlock via the recovery CLI on the bastion. It prompts once; no retries. The current recovery passphrase follows on the next line.

unlock words, hahaf-fajeg: quenmir-belius

Heads up: if the Lintrock baseline file in the Quarrow repo drifts from main, CI fails with a "stale baseline" error even when the code is fine. Quick fix is to regenerate the baseline on a clean checkout and re-push. If a customer build is blocked, confirm the failing run matches the token below before escalating.

build token for yadug-yagag: htk21_c863c33eb8b82c0c9c152

## Break-Glass Access — Plugin Roles

Plugin authors on Hollowfen Wiki normally get the `plugin-dev` role only. If a release blocks on a locked admin page, use break-glass: it grants `wiki-admin` for 30 minutes and pages the Marrowgate team. Abuse is audited. To unlock the break-glass console, enter the recovery passphrase below.

strongbox words: druath-quenael

Default changed: soft deletes now enabled on the orders table. Rows flagged via deleted_at instead of hard DELETE. Purge job removes flagged rows after the retention window; previously deletes were immediate and unrecoverable. Audit implications: flagged rows remain queryable by service roles until purge, so row-level filters were added to the reporting views. No change to write paths. Rollback requires restoring the prior migration and clearing the purge schedule. Current defaults for the staging tier are listed below.

config for tagaf-bawif:
[norok]
host = norok.ordinworks.local
user = norok_svc
database = norok_prod